My week with Celia Holman Lee: Glamour at the Gardens for a fashionable affair!

WHAT A ‘pinch me’ moment this past Riverfest weekend has been, with record crowds flocking to the city for four days of fun, sun, and fabulous fashion!

If you were anywhere near Gardens International in the heart of Limerick on Saturday night, you’ll know that Fashionfest took over the city in the most fabulous way.

Hosted by the Holman Lee Agency and joined by the utterly fabulous Meghann Scully, the extraordinary event was set in one of Limerick’s most stunning venues.

An impressive red-brick giant of a building, the interior at Gardens International is white, bright marble, and it is beautifully modern. A true gem!

READ ALSO: Inaugural Irish Fashion Week special launch

We kicked off the evening with a lively drinks reception at 6pm, where the prosecco sparkled almost as much as the guests.

Then, at 7pm sharp, it was showtime!

The runway came alive with jaw-dropping collections from some of Limerick’s most talented designers and fashion houses.

Think bold silhouettes, romantic tailoring, and a touch of drama!

The young designers from LSAD and the Limerick College of FET truly held their own.

Their creativity, courage, and originality blew the crowd away.

Watching their pieces glide down the runway was a magnificent moment.

Fashionfest wasn’t just another stylish soirée, it was a jewel in the crown of Riverfest Limerick 2025, and it drew more crowds than ever before.

A huge thanks to Limerick City and County Council. With their support, we get to keep putting Limerick on the fashion map, and long may that continue.
